    Default Eno Strike-Out


    First trip to the Eno this year. Started up the Flat around 10:30. Water was very muddy. Could not see a lure below 6". Tried
    tight-lining various color jigs and depths. Nothing. Lots of fish on depth finder but no takers. Talk to many others having
    the same luck. Just to muddy I think and still a little high. Also trie the Eno at the junction and back toward the landing but
    still no luck. Should pick up when the water clears up some. Water temp was 42 deg.

    Nope, didn't see y'all. The Flat is normally clearer than the Eno but not yesterday! When I saw the goo and trash coming out of the Flat I decided not to try it. We fished around the second powerline crossing for a while with no luck. Finally went upstream of the ramp and found a few. The water was quite a bit clearer up that way. Marked a good school but they weren't very hungry.
